    Hua Chi 88 holds a Michelin Plate and Black Pearl 1 Diamond for 2025 at a ¥¥ price point in Suzhou's Wuzhong District — which makes it one of the better-value certified Jiangsu kitchens in the city. It books easily, skews local, and is the right call for a food-focused special occasion without the spend of a formal dining room.

    Xizhou Hall is the most credentialled Jiangsu cuisine option at the ¥¥¥ tier in Suzhou's Industrial Park, holding both a 2025 Michelin Plate and a 2025 Black Pearl 1 Diamond. Booking is easy, making it the practical choice for a high-quality dinner without the pressure of a top-tier reservation chase. Visit in autumn for hairy crab season or spring for river fish to get the most from the kitchen.

    Oriental Chao holds both a 2025 Michelin Bib Gourmand and a 2025 Black Pearl 1 Diamond — two independent validations of quality cooking at a ¥¥ price point. It is the most credentialed Chaozhou option in Suzhou and works well for late dinners and casual groups. Booking is easy, making it one of the lower-friction award-verified tables in the city.

    Dingshan·Jiangyan (Xiangcheng) earned a Michelin one-star in 2025 for its precise, season-driven Jiangsu cooking on Shiquan Street in Suzhou's Cang Lang district. At ¥¥¥, it sits below peak fine-dining pricing while delivering Michelin-recognised quality. Book three to four weeks ahead minimum; demand has been strong since the star was awarded and walk-ins are not a realistic option.

    Pingjiangsong holds a 2025 Michelin star for Jiangsu cuisine in Suzhou's Gusu District, at a ¥¥¥¥ price point that reflects serious formal cooking rather than occasion pricing. Book mid-week and well in advance — weekend availability is tight after the Michelin recognition. The venue rewards returning diners who arrive later in the evening, when the room quiets and the kitchen's attention is fully yours.

    One of the longest-running Neapolitan pizzerias in China, Mammamia! in Suzhou's Wuzhong District delivers wood-oven pizza with genuine buffalo mozzarella in a casual trattoria format. Easy to book, accessible for families and solo diners alike, and best used as a reliable reset meal after working through Suzhou's Jiangsu cuisine circuit.
